Want to talk about nepotism in pobiz?
Monday April 12, 2004
Then visit Foetry, the new Web site that’s “exposing the fraudulent ‘contests’... tracking the sycophants... naming names.” We can’t yet know if Foetry will evolve into a truth-telling service for poets choosing which competitions warrant the effort & cost of entry, or descend into snarky sour-grapes gossip -- especially since the editors choose to remain anonymous. But it’s a great idea: to make public hidden connections between contest judges & the winners they choose, the lines of influence among writing programs & publishing houses, workshop faculty & students & editors. And the public forum at Foetry opens space for poets to share their experiences & explore the ethics of poetry publishing.
